A BILL FOR AN ACT
CONCERNING FUNDING FOR ATRISK STUDENTS ENROLLED
IN CHARTER SCHOOLS.
Bill Summary
(Note: This summary applies to this bill as introduced
and does not necessarily reflect any amendments that may be subsequently
adopted.)
For charter schools initially approved or renewed
on or after July 1, 1998, requires the charter school to receive
100% of the district per pupil operating revenues for each atrisk
pupil enrolled in the charter school.
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State of Colorado:
SECTION 1. 2230.5112 (2) (a), Colorado Revised Statutes, is amended to read:
2230.5112. Charter schools financing guidelines. (2) (a) As part of the charter school contract, the charter school and the school district shall agree on funding and any services to be provided by the school district to the charter school. The charter school and the school district shall begin discussions on the contract using eighty percent of the district per pupil operating revenues; EXCEPT THAT, FOR CHARTER SCHOOLS APPROVED OR RENEWED ON OR AFTER JULY 1, 1998, THE CHARTER SCHOOL SHALL RECEIVE AT LEAST ONE HUNDRED PERCENT OF THE DISTRICT PER PUPIL OPERATING REVENUES FOR EACH ATRISK PUPIL ENROLLED IN THE CHARTER SCHOOL. As used in this subsection (2):
(I) "ATRISK PUPIL" SHALL HAVE THE SAME MEANING AS THAT PROVIDED IN SECTION 2254103 (1).
(II) District "per pupil operating revenues" shall have the same meaning as that provided in section 2254103 (9).
SECTION 2. Safety clause. The general assembly hereby finds, determines, and declares that this act is necessary for the immediate preservation of the public peace, health, and safety.
